(AD) There has been a lot of cooking going on this year, so I’ve tried to make life a bit easier by getting creative with my leftovers. These pulled pork totchos are a great example of leftovers with a few key ingredients to create something new to keep our meals exciting. Adding a few key ingredients like @lamorenausa adobo peppers and jalapeños and carrots definitely livens up something simple. La Morena peppers are hand selected, using only the highest quality peppers to bring you authentic home style flavors of Mexico. I purchased my La Morena items from my local Safeway, but you can find them at your favorite grocery store in the international food section. #PayItForwardwithLM #VivaLaMorena #WeCanWithLaMorena 
 
INGREDIENTS:
- 32 oz tater tots
- 2 cups shredded cheese (Mexican blend + Pepper Jack)
- 2 cups prepared bbq pulled pork (check my pulled pork sliders recipe!)
- 1/2 can La Morena Adobo Peppers & Sauce
- 2 tablespoons sour cream 
- 2 tablespoons ranch dressing
- 1 cup pico de Gallo
- 1/2 cup guacamole
- 3 chopped green onions 
- 3-4 La Morena jalapeños and carrots, sliced

INSTRUCTIONS:
Prepare tater tots as instructed, in air fryer or oven. Heat oven to 450°. 
Cover the bottom of a large cast iron skillet with the cooked tater tots. 
Top with 1 1/2 cup of cheese. 
Combine the chopped adobo peppers and sauce with the prepared bbq pulled pork. Spread the pulled pork mixture on top of the tater tots, then top with the remaining cheese.
Bake in the preheated oven for 5 minutes.
Top with sour cream, ranch, pico de Gallo, guacamole, green onions, and sliced jalapeños and carrots.

Enjoy!! 😋
